Window & Glass Cleaner
Ingredients
2 c. water
1/4 cup vinegar
1/4 cup rubbing alcohol
1 Tablespoon cornstarch
 
Instructions
Mix all ingredients by pouring them into a spray bottle, replacing the lid and then shaking. You definitely need to shake this, again, before each use, because the cornstarch will settle to the bottom,
 
*I tried this and LOVE it, works perfectly and no streaks!

Bathroom Spray Cleaner
Ingredients
  • 1 teaspoon Borax
  • 1 teaspoon finely grated Fels Naptha
  • 2 cups boiling water
  • 2 tablespoons white vinegar
  • 1 teaspoon castile soap
  • 18 drops lavender essential oil
  • 5 drops tea tree oil

Instructions
Boil the water and vinegar, together.
Dissolve Borax and Fels Naptha in boiled vinegar water.
Cool to room temperature and add castile soap and essential oils.
Mix thoroughly and pour in a spray bottle.
Label bottle clearly and use this cleaner to clean the vanity, toilet and tub surfaces in your bathroom.
 
*I tried this one as well, another AWESOME one! Works great

Tub and Shower Scrub
Ingredients
  • 1 cup baking soda
  • 1/3 cup white vinegar
  • 1/3 cup Castile soap
  • 1/4 cup washing soda
  • 1 Tablespoon coconut oil
  • 1 Tablespoon salt
  • 20 drops lavender essential oil
  • 5 drops tea tree oil


Instructions
Mix baking soda, salt and washing soda.
Stir in the vinegar and allow it to foam up and then settle back down.
Add coconut oil, castile soap and essential oils. Mix until all ingredients are combined. The mixture will be moist, but crumbly. Pack into a container with a tight-fitting lid.
To use, spritz the affected area with the spray bathroom cleaner, from the recipe above, or with water. Let it set for a couple of minutes and then sprinkle a small amount of this scrub on a damp cloth to clean built-up soap scum, hard water or lime deposits and other tough stains.

All purpose cleaner
Ingredients
2 cups of warm water
1/4 cup vinegar
1 tsp vegetable based dish liquid
(I use 7th generation)
juice of 1/2 lemon
 
Instructions
Add all ingredients to a spray bottle and gentle shake.
Do not use vinegar on stone surfaces such as granite or marble floors.
 
*Tried it and love it!
